Scope and Contents

Scope and Contents
Ca. 75 illustrated letters to Dr. Philip G. Cole from Seltzer.

Biographical / Historical

Biographical / Historical
Western painter, illustrator; Great Falls, Mont. Born in Copenhagen, Denmark. Came to U.S. at 14 years. Followed in the style of Charles M. Russell.

Administration

Existence and Location of Copies
35mm microfilm reel 3281 (frames 7-74) available at Archives of American Art offices, the Thomas Gilcrease Institute of American History and Art, the Museum of Fine Arts, Houston, and through interlibrary loan.
Existence and Location of Originals
Originals in: Thomas Gilcrease Institute of American History and Art, Tulsa, Oklahoma.
Immediate Source of Acquisition
Microfilmed 1984 along with other selected art related papers from the Gilcrease Institute.

Using the Collection

Conditions Governing Access
The Archives of American art does not own the original papers. Use is limited to the microfilm copy.
